The Role of Government in Blockchain Development
The Vietnamese government has recognized the immense potential of blockchain technology. In 2021, the government approved a national strategy for the development of the tiêu chuẩn an ninh blockchain (Blockchain Security Standards), which aims to promote research and development in the field. This initiative not only facilitates funding for projects but also provides a regulatory framework to ensure safe and effective blockchain implementation.
Vietnam’s Crypto Landscape
According to recent reports, Vietnam ranks among the top countries regarding cryptocurrency adoption. A study by Finder indicated that around 20% of Vietnamese people own some form of cryptocurrency, which is significantly higher than the global average. This average is expected to grow as more individuals gain access to technology.

As blockchain technology evolves, several key research areas have emerged within Vietnam. Understanding these can provide insight into potential investment opportunities:
1. Blockchain for Supply Chain Management
Vietnam’s manufacturing sector is one of the largest in Southeast Asia. Companies are exploring how blockchain can enhance transparency and efficiency in supply chains. By using smart contracts, businesses can automate processes, thereby reducing costs and time.
2. Digital Identity Verification
The need for secure digital identity solutions is on the rise globally, and Vietnam is no exception. Blockchain technology can help create verifiable and tamper-proof digital identities, paving the way for more secure online transactions.
3. Decentralized Finance (DeFi)
The DeFi movement is gaining traction in Vietnam as people seek alternative financial solutions. This area presents numerous research opportunities, particularly in improving security and accessibility. Projects focusing on how to audit smart contracts are becoming increasingly important.
Challenges Facing Blockchain Research
Despite the promising landscape, several challenges impede the growth of blockchain research in Vietnam:
- Regulatory uncertainties surrounding cryptocurrencies.
- Limited access to funding for blockchain projects.
- Lack of awareness and understanding of blockchain technology among the general population.
